Nigoiti
Village
Nigoiti is a village in the Lanchkhuti Municipality of Guria in western Georgia with a population of 615 as of 2014. In 1854, during the Crimean War, the Battle of Nigoiti was fought nearby between the Ottoman Empire and Russian Empire.
Chanchati
Village

Chanchati is a village in the Lanchkhuti Municipality of the Guria region, in western Republic of Georgia, with a population of 499. Chanchati is situated 6 km south of Nigoiti.
Japana
Village
Japana is a village in Lanchkhuti Municipality, which is in the Nigoti community. It is located in North Guria, 50 m above sea level and 7.45 miles away from Lanchkhuti. Japana is situated 7 km east of Nigoiti.
